AFK affinity/focus leeching in ESO since 30.9.0: it feels like it's gotten worse - is this actually against TOS, and how do we go about reporting it, if applicable?


ninemil

Recommended Posts

It feels like there's been a massive uptick in AFK leeching in ESO, since 30.9.0. While I noticed this pretty much immediately, I was hoping it might be a short-term thing, as people cleared their backlog of build changes. Sadly, it hasn't.

I get that in the earlier rounds, it can be quite hard to contribute meaningfully if there's a nuke frame, such as Saryn or Mirage. I'm not specifically referring to situations where it's largely impossible to kill anything, because one player has the map on lockdown, since more often than not this isn't the squad makeup when leechers go afk. They go into ESO intending to, and stand around regardless of how the rest of the group is coping.

I had a particularly bad instance of this today that really grated, as the player in question was also griefing by intentionally standing in my line of sight while doing so, trying to trigger a knockback from my AoE weapon. Presumably that was 'amusing' to them. I made certain that the obstacle wasn't the player's Wukong twin, and then asked them to move, only to get a tirade of racism in response. That stung, since I was playing Trin, and clearly feeding the other players in the instance that were contributing.

Wukong seems to be the favourite frame to do this on, as his twin creates the illusion of contribution to the other players in the instance. I don't know if there's a way of limiting the affectiveness of that, the way Excalibur Umbra's health pool does in The Index?

Either way, my question is thus: is AFK leeching actually against TOS, and if so, what category should we be using to report it? And if it isn't currently against TOS, my feedback is thus: can I appeal to support to perhaps reconsider their stance on afking.

In my opinion there has been a noticeable uptick in AFK overall since Prime Resurgence kicked in.

What I would like to see (instead of cryptic "standing still too long"-/"passive"-filter) is some sort of "not contributing"-meter.

After all, Warframe is a co-op game, not a measurement of "forced acrobatics". Players can contribute massively to a mission and to their squad by standing completely still for minutes on end, while actively mining/fishing somewhere else on the map contributes nothing to the mission/squad (just to take PoE/OV/CD as an example).

Putting together an algorithm that measures damage output, healing, cc etc. and balance it with MR level, distance from objective/team mates, working towards the objective etc. can't be too hard. And translating that measurement into a "not contributing"-warning & -meter popping up (when actually "not contributing") can't be too hard either. With suitable consequences for trying to leech ("not contributing"), like removing all drops/resources, affinity, rewards from the actual mission, getting a warning for leeching and then being marked with a "leech"-icon in-game for a time (to warn all other players) after receiving X warnings.
